Inside the conventional financing and you will mortgage servicing, its commonplace for money become presumed, tasked, or sold. Most lenders are most likely regularly these types of maintenance strategies, and many lenders has actually their own criteria and functions to have dealing with each. However, when maintenance a company Connection (SBA) mortgage, lenders and CDCs must be cognizant of your own appropriate SBA standards and you can handle all these repair needs according to the SBA’s financing program standards.

Presumption out-of SBA Financing

A debtor may request another individual to visualize brand new borrower’s court obligations and you may gurus under the SBA loan records. Fundamentally, the fresh assignor-debtor are asking for you to someone action in their footwear because refers to the borrowed funds. One of the most popular causes a borrower can get consult a keen expectation is really because new borrower wants to sell their team, also all the collateral, to another entity. In the event your borrower produces a presumption request, the lender or CDC must feedback and you may get acquainted with new consult inside an officially sensible style, consistent with sensible lending conditions, plus in accordance with the SBA’s mortgage program requirements. The choice to reject otherwise accept the newest demand need to be justified and you will reported in the a loan action listing. SOP 50 57 dos; SOP 50 55.

In certain situations, the financial institution otherwise CDC may be needed to obtain the SBA’s previous composed recognition ahead of allowing a presumption. When your assumption does not launch the original debtor about SBA financing, the latest seven(a) lender does not require the newest SBA’s previous created acceptance, nevertheless financial have to alert this new SBA through Age-Tran. Although not, if for example the presumption really does discharge the original borrower on SBA loan, the financial institution is needed to have the SBA’s earlier created approval. A good CDC who is designated since the a low-PCLP (Biggest Authoritative Lender System), must obtain the SBA’s previous authored acceptance so that a keen expectation. Look for Repair and Liquidation Measures 7(a) Bank Matrix; Repair and Liquidation Tips CDC Matrix.

In addition, the fresh new SBA doesn’t charge a fee towards assumption of a good eight(a) financing. Although not, since the a reward having lenders to retain an existing mortgage, the latest SBA allows lenders to help you charges an expectation percentage which is similar to the presumption percentage the lending company charge towards their low-SBA funds. The price tag need to be reasonable with regards to the assistance offered and should not surpass 1% of your own prominent equilibrium a good in the course of the assumption. On the other hand, the latest SBA need a debtor to pay a charge for the expectation out-of good 504 mortgage when you look at the an expense that can’t exceed 1% of the dominant balance of your mortgage becoming assumed. Select fifty ten 6.

Fundamentally, whether your SBA loan becoming assumed was at liquidation status, it needs to be returned to regular upkeep whenever typical payments is actually started again pursuant in order to an assumption. Look for SOP 50 57 2.

Task out-of SBA Financing

A 7(a) lender will get assign, or rather, transfer, every or a portion of the need for an effective SBA mortgage to a different seven(a) bank. A task might occur since the borrower wants the new SBA loan to be transferred to Hudson installment loans other financial, plus the financial believes. Usually, but not, an assignment happen since bank desires take back borrowing from the bank traces, broaden their profile, and you can approve so much more financing.

To help you designate a great SBA loan to some other 7(a) financial, the financial institution need have the SBA’s earlier composed recognition. A lender may use the fresh new Import off Contribution Arrangement whenever distribution the assignment request toward SBA having approval. The lender ought to provide the new SBA with a duplicate of one’s purchase, marketing, task data, and every other documents the fresh new SBA need. Select SOP 50 57 2.

An excellent 7(a) financial also needs to obtain the SBA’s past composed recognition if it is attempting to sell more than ninety% of mortgage. In the event your seven(a) lender are attempting to sell lower than ninety% of your loan, it does not require SBA’s earlier written approval, however it need alert the newest SBA center of one’s revenue. Most of the CDCs need to have the SBA’s early in the day written approval to sell a 504 financing. Select Repair and Liquidation Procedures seven(a) Financial Matrix; Upkeep and Liquidation Actions CDC Matrix.
